Transaction 3bbf5bed750ee2e2d5cea1b30abc7215be890da936fb18a58da70e7c9e25259c

1 Input
2 Outputs
  • 3bbf5bed750ee2e2d5cea1b30abc7215be890da936fb18a58da70e7c9e25259c:0
  • value  80000000
    address  16A5KQpHGZH5ReFQTX5L35f86beTPYH54p
  • 3bbf5bed750ee2e2d5cea1b30abc7215be890da936fb18a58da70e7c9e25259c:1
  • value  20862911
    address  3CshRj3EMDgc9SCn8swNrDxDA5Tzn3xjWf